What does God have in mind for you?
Scripture: Genesis 9:8-17
We see God speaking to Noah and extending a covenant promising never again to destroy the earth.
The covenant comes out of God\’s sincere desire to know creation, specifically man, and preserve
them for such a relationship. He is so attuned to that goal; He puts a rainbow in the sky and promises
never again will the earth be destroyed by flood. God\’s covenant is established with Noah. That covenant lives and rainbows still appear! What does God have in mind for you?
